3 killed as bandits set houses, silos ablaze in Zamfara
The Spokesperson for the State Police Command, Yazid Abubakar, disclosed this in a statement issued on Monday.
He said the attack occurred on March 28, 2026, at about 10:30 p.m., when a group of armed bandits wielding AK-47 rifles attacked Dangoro village via Nahuche District in Bungudu Local Government Area.
According to Abubakar, the assailants invaded the community, shooting sporadically and setting houses and silos ablaze.
“Upon receipt of the report, a joint team of police operatives and vigilante members swiftly mobilised and responded to the scene.
“The team engaged the hoodlums in a gun duel, successfully repelling the attack and forcing the criminals to flee into the bush with possible gunshot injuries.
“Regrettably, three persons lost their lives during the incident, including a member of the Community Protection Guard.
“Additionally, five persons sustained gunshot injuries, while four others suffered varying degrees of burn injuries.
“The bandits also burnt several houses, silos containing food grains, and livestock, including goats,” he said.
Abubakar further explained that all injured victims had been evacuated to the Federal Medical Centre, Gusau, where they are currently receiving treatment and responding positively.
He added that the command has intensified efforts to track down and apprehend the perpetrators of the attack.
